Create Custom Configuration
Right-click Demon's Souls in your game list and select . Demon-s Souls - RPCS3- - Multiplayer- -Gnarly R...
- Renderer: Vulkan (Highly recommended for stability).
- Graphics Device: Your primary GPU.
- Framelimit: Off (or 60Hz if you want to lock it).
- Anisotropic Filter: Auto or 16x (makes textures sharp).
- Anti-Aliasing: Auto.
- ZCULL Accuracy: Approximate (Fast). Note: If you see geometry flickering in multiplayer, change this to "Precise".
- Shader Mode: Async (multi-threaded).
